Output 24c9463379a9b5bc89c4bd5b24b6093bdce598fec661a55cc2e6e4e31f947fee:4

value
250153973
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5acf2a942aa0a9d73c1ff806f393c13a8bb4855d OP_EQUALVERIFY OP_CHECKSIG
address
19H9zS8PRZgZkxU9iMppjDaaT34u5fJckF
transaction
24c9463379a9b5bc89c4bd5b24b6093bdce598fec661a55cc2e6e4e31f947fee
spent
true